It is not advisable to use a metal surface as a takeoff platform for your drone, of any kind, the reason is because of the electromagnetic interference that can be increased on that metal surface and affect the compass of your drone at the time of takeoff, the The compass has an effect on the flight corrections made by the IMU, so the takeoff of the drone can be affected and the drone can make very sudden movements and possibly crash. Another point to consider and that is very important but that few comment on….Have you been worried if your device (Smartphone or Tablet or SC or Crystal Sky) is correctly calibrated its compass.???…Have you been worried about seeing on the radar of the DJI Go4 or DJI Fly App if the position of the RC and the direction of the Romo or drone tip are in the same direction.????…that is very very important when flying, because if they are not aligned in the same direction, if you move your drone away and lose sight of it, it will be difficult for you to orient yourself in which direction it is, obviously in the event that you do not have an image on your device either, flying in emergencies only with telemetry or instruments is complicated , sometimes it is good to do exercises of this type of flights so that if an emergency occurs, you have the serenity and clarity of what you must do.
